        구미공단 불화수소 누출사고 주변 지역 근로자들의 화학물질과민증 유병률

        한혜지 ( Hye Ji Han ),우극현 ( Kuck Hyeun Woo ),최성용 ( Sung Yong Choi ),전병학 ( Byoung Hak Jeon ),최상준 ( Sang Jun Choi ) 한국산업보건학회 2015 한국산업보건학회지 Vol.25 No.4

        Objectives: This study was conducted to evaluate the prevalence rate of multiple chemical sensitivity/idiopathic environmental intolerance(MCS/IEI) among workers in the Gumi industrial complex around the region of accidental release of hydrogen fluoride in 2012. Materials: We evaluated MCS/IEI using the Korean version of the Quick Environmental Exposure and Sensitivity Inventory(QEESI). A total of 535 workers at six manufacturing companies in the Gumi industrial complex were investigated using self-administered questionnaires from February to March 2015. After exclusion of incompletely answered questionnaires, 271 were analyzed. Results: The prevalence rate and proved positive rate of MCS/IEI were 5.9%(16 out of 271) and 3.7%(10 out of 271), respectively. The scores of chemical intolerance, other intolerance, symptom severity and life impact were significantly higher(p<0.05) in females than those of males. In terms of masking index scores, males showed significantly higher(p=0.003) than female. The self-reported MCS/IEI prevalence rate, 7.7%, of workers exposed to hydrogen fluoride in 2012 was higher than no-exposure group(5.6%), but not statistically significant(p=0.815). Conclusions: Although the prevalence rate of MCS/IEI symptoms of workers exposed to hydrogen fluoride gas in 2012 was not significantly higher than no-exposure group, it is necessary to conduct follow-up study on the exposure group of hydrogen fluoride.

        한국 성인과 노인을 대상으로 이중표식수법을 이용한 신체활동분류표 타당도 평가

        한혜지(Hye-Ji Han),전하연(Ha-Yeon Jun),박종훈(Jonghoon Park),Kazuko Ishikawa-Takata,김은경(Eun-Kyung Kim) 한국영양학회 2023 Journal of Nutrition and Health Vol.56 No.4

        그동안 국내 연구에서 PAL을 산출하기 위해 사용해온 18단계 신체활동분류표로 신체활동을 평가하는 데 한계가 있었기에 새롭게 한국인을 위한 신체활동분류표가 보고되었다. 이에 본 연구에서 총에너지소비량을 측정하는 gold standard인 이중표식수법을 이용하여 새로 보고된 신체활동분류표의 타당도를 평가한 결과, TEE<SUB>DLW</SUB>와 TEE<SUB>PACT</SUB> 간의 유의한 차이가 없었으며 TEE<SUB>DLW</SUB>와 TEE<SUB>PACT</SUB> 간의 스피어만 상관관계 (r = 0.769)는 유의한 높은 양의 상관성을 보였다. 즉, 본 연구에서 TEE 및 PAL 산출을 위해 새로운 신체활동분류표의 사용이 타당한 것으로 평가되었으며, 앞으로 이와 관련된 연구 결과는 2025 한국인 영양소 섭취기준에서 에너지필요 추정량 산출식에 필요한 신체활동단계별 계수 (PA)를 결정하는데 유용한 자료가 될 것으로 기대된다. 또한 개인별 및 연구 목적으로도 쉽게 사용하기 위해서, 신체활동분류표를 이용한 웹 버전의 소프트웨어 프로그램 및 스마트폰 어플리케이션의 개발이 필요하다. Purpose: This study evaluated the validity of a physical activity classification table (PACT) based on total energy expenditure (TEE) and physical activity level (PAL) measured using the doubly labeled water (DLW) method in Korean adults and the elderly. Methods: A total of 141 (male 70, female 71) adults and elderly were included. The reference standards TEE<SUB>DLW</SUB>, PAL<SUB>DLW</SUB> were measured over a 14-day period using DLW. A 24-hour physical activity diary was kept for three days (two days during the week and one day on the weekend). PAL<SUB>PACT</SUB> was calculated by classifying the activity type and intensity using the PACT. PAL<SUB>PACT</SUB> was multiplied by resting energy expenditure measured by indirect calorimetry to estimate TEE<SUB>PACT</SUB>. Results: The mean age of the study participants was 50.5 ± 18.8 years, and the mean body mass index was 23.4 ± 3.3 kg/m2. A comparison of TEE<SUB>DLW</SUB> and TEE<SUB>PACT</SUB> by sex and age showed no significant differences. The bias, the difference between TEE<SUB>DLW</SUB> and TEE<SUB>PACT</SUB>, was male 17.3 kcal/day and female −4.5 kcal/day. The percentage of accurate predictions (values within ± 10% of the TEE<SUB>DLW</SUB>) of TEE<SUB>PACT</SUB> was 58.6% in males and 54.9% in females, with the highest prediction values in the age group 40–64 years (70.9%) in males and over 65 years (73.9%) in females. The spearman correlation coefficient (r) between TEE<SUB>PACT</SUB> and TEE<SUB>DLW</SUB> was 0.769, indicating a significant positive correlation (p < 0.001). Conclusion: In this study, the use of a new PACT for calculating TEE and PAL was evaluated as valid. A web version of the software program and a smartphone application need to be developed using PACT to make it easier to apply for research purposes.

        다중 영향 및 환경정의를 고려한 지역 환경보건수준 평가 사례연구

        박충희(Choong-hee Park),한혜지(Hye-ji Han),이영미(Young-mee Lee),유시은(Si-eun Yoo),정다영(Da-young Jung),추연희(Yeon-hee Chu) 한국환경보건학회 2020 한국환경보건학회지 Vol.46 No.1

        Objectives: Based on the concept of environmental justice, we developed an evaluation model for setting and adopting the direction of environmental health policy using environmental health indicators and statistics from the local governments of Seoul, including environmentally susceptible populations. Methods: We selected a total of 20 variables based on data officially released from national and local governments. After the classification of these variables into the five components of environmental pressure, environmental status, environmental disease, sensitive population, and socioeconomic status, a basic model was constructed to calculate the relative scores of the local governments. Results: The cumulative impact scores for assessment of environmental health status were similar to those of the environmental pressure and status components. The highest five cumulative impact scores fell between 114 and 147. Local government A reported the highest scores and had high environmental pressure, environmental status and socioeconomic status. In addition, the evaluation of the other four local governments indicated that they exhibited above average scores for environmental pressure and environmental status, two did so for environmental disease, and four for sensitive population. Conclusion: We constructed a model to evaluate the environmental health status of the local governments of Seoul based on cumulative impact scores under the concept of environmental justice. As an approach for studying environmentally vulnerable areas through relative ranking, this model was feasible for policy-setting. In addition, this approach would be an analytically useful tool for decision-makers.

        어깨온열치료 효과에 따른 반도체 홀소자 집게형맥진기와 PPG로 측정한 말초혈류속도 특성 연구

        이승윤(Seung-Yun Lee),한혜지(Hye-Ji Han),이상석(Sang-Suk Lee) 한국자기학회 2021 韓國磁氣學會誌 Vol.31 No.5

        The average life expectancy of modern people is rapidly increasing due to the development of medicine. The shoulder thermotherapy device (STD) used as a home medical device is studied for the purpose of relieving muscle pain in the upper part of the human body. The peripheral blood flow velocity (PBFV) could be measured from the two waveforms obtained by simultaneously measuring the pulse waves obtained by using a Hall element clip-type pulsimeter in the radial artery of the wrist and a photo-plethysmography (PPG) in the finger. Two women in their 20s with normal blood pressure used the STD by twice per a week for 13 weeks and compared before, middle, and after treatment, the PBFV improved by 12% to 17%.
